1. Incorrect Audio Configuration in Windows 11
The most frequent cause is misconfigured audio settings within Windows 11. The operating system needs to be explicitly told that you have a 5.1 surround sound system and that the subwoofer is a part of it. If the speaker configuration is set to stereo or quadraphonic, the low-frequency signals intended for the subwoofer will be misdirected or discarded altogether. To ensure proper output, you must navigate to the Sound settings in Windows 11 and select the correct speaker configuration. This involves choosing the 5.1 surround sound option and verifying that the subwoofer channel is enabled. Additionally, Windows 11 allows you to test your speaker setup, sending a test tone to each speaker, including the subwoofer. This is a crucial step in confirming that the operating system is correctly routing audio to the intended channels. If the subwoofer doesn't produce sound during the test, it indicates a configuration problem within Windows. Furthermore, the default audio playback device setting can also impact subwoofer output. If the wrong device is selected as the default, Windows might not send audio to the correct output channels. This is particularly relevant if you have multiple audio output devices, such as headphones, external sound cards, or HDMI connections to a monitor or TV. Ensuring that your primary audio output device is correctly selected and configured for 5.1 surround sound is a critical step in troubleshooting subwoofer issues. 2. Outdated or Incompatible Audio Drivers
Audio drivers are the software that allows your operating system to communicate with your sound card. Outdated, corrupted, or incompatible drivers are a common source of audio problems, including subwoofer malfunctions. When Windows 11 undergoes updates, it can sometimes introduce conflicts with older drivers, leading to audio output issues. Similarly, if you've recently upgraded to Windows 11 from an older operating system, your existing audio drivers might not be fully compatible with the new environment. In such cases, updating to the latest drivers specifically designed for Windows 11 is crucial. The process of updating drivers can be done in several ways. You can manually download the latest drivers from your sound card manufacturer's website, or you can use the Device Manager in Windows to search for driver updates automatically. Device Manager will scan for updated drivers online and install them if available. However, for the most reliable results, it's often recommended to download drivers directly from the manufacturer's website. These drivers are typically the most up-to-date and specifically tailored for your hardware. In some cases, even after updating drivers, issues might persist if the newly installed drivers are not fully compatible or if there are underlying conflicts with other software or hardware components. In these situations, a clean installation of the audio drivers might be necessary. This involves completely removing the existing drivers from your system and then installing the latest version. This ensures that there are no residual files or settings interfering with the new drivers. 3. Incorrect Subwoofer Crossover Settings
The crossover setting is a critical factor in determining how your audio system distributes frequencies to the speakers, especially the subwoofer. The crossover point is the frequency at which the audio signal is divided, with frequencies below the crossover sent to the subwoofer and frequencies above sent to the other speakers. An improperly configured crossover can lead to the subwoofer not receiving the low-frequency signals it needs to produce sound. If the crossover frequency is set too low, the subwoofer might not be engaged at all, as only extremely low frequencies would be directed to it. Conversely, if the crossover is set too high, the subwoofer might be attempting to reproduce frequencies that it's not designed for, resulting in distorted or weak output. The ideal crossover setting depends on the capabilities of your speakers and subwoofer, as well as your personal preferences. However, a common starting point is around 80Hz, which is often recommended as a good balance for most home theater systems. Adjusting the crossover setting typically involves accessing the audio settings of your sound card driver or the settings on your AV receiver or amplifier, if you're using one. Many sound card drivers provide software interfaces that allow you to fine-tune the crossover frequency and other audio parameters. Similarly, AV receivers and amplifiers often have built-in crossover controls that can be adjusted through their on-screen menus or front-panel knobs. It's important to consult the manuals for your specific hardware to understand how to access and adjust the crossover settings correctly. 4. Hardware Connectivity Issues
The physical connections between your PC, amplifier, and subwoofer are essential for proper audio output. A loose cable, a faulty connector, or an incorrect wiring configuration can all prevent the subwoofer from receiving the audio signal. Start by carefully inspecting all the cables connecting your subwoofer to your amplifier or sound card. Ensure that they are securely plugged into the correct ports. Look for any signs of damage to the cables, such as frayed wires or bent connectors. If you suspect a cable might be faulty, try swapping it with a known working cable to see if that resolves the issue. The type of connection you're using can also be a factor. Subwoofers are typically connected using either RCA cables or speaker wire. RCA cables are common for powered subwoofers that have their own built-in amplifier, while speaker wire is used for passive subwoofers that require an external amplifier. Ensure that you're using the correct type of cable for your setup and that it's connected to the appropriate inputs and outputs. Another potential issue is the port configuration on your sound card.
